A powerful line of storms is forecasted to impact Springfield, Missouri, and surrounding areas, including parts of Kentucky, Illinois, and Indiana.
According to Weather Underground, the region is expected to experience severe weather conditions, including large hail and the possibility of a few tornadoes.

Impact & Risks

The severe weather poses risks to residents in Springfield, MO, and nearby regions, including Kentucky, Illinois, and Indiana. The primary threats include large hail, which can cause property damage, and the potential for tornadoes, which could lead to significant destruction and danger to life. High winds and heavy rainfall may also result in localized flooding and power outages.
